Household of Obbo Hendriks "Ebbe Hindriks Coopman" COPINGA

(1) He is married to Sara Johanna Johannes SMOOKS.

Permission for the marriage has been obtained in Grootegast, Westerkwartier, Groningen, Nederland on October 25, 1739.

They got married on November 1, 1739 at Leek, Groningen, Nederland, he was 37 years old.


Child(ren):



(2) He is married to Wibko Jans IWEMA.

Permission for the marriage has been obtained in Zuidhorn, Westerkwartier, Groningen, Nederland on July 4, 1745.

They got married on August 4, 1745 at Midwolde, Leek, Groningen, Nederland, he was 43 years old.


Child(ren):

  1. Gebko Obbes COPINGA  1751-????
